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Microsoft Office и VBA программирование > Microsoft Office Excel
Регистрация

Восстановить пароль

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 05.09.2013, 12:58   #1
chernozemec
Новичок
Джуниор
 
Регистрация: 05.09.2013
Сообщений: 3
Печаль Как изменить значение ячейки на другом листе по ссылке?

У меня есть Лист1 и Лист2. На Лист2 расположены данные из Лист1 по ссылке. Я хочу изменять эти данные прямо из Лист2. Возможно ли это?
chernozemec вне форума Ответить с цитированием
Старый 05.09.2013, 13:16   #2
Hugo121
Старожил
 
Регистрация: 11.05.2010
Сообщений: 5,170
По умолчанию

Не представляю сам процесс... Как Вы это задумали?

...Хотя с помощью макроса всё возможно.
webmoney: E265281470651 Z422237915069 R418926282008
Hugo121 вне форума Ответить с цитированием
Старый 05.09.2013, 13:28   #3
chernozemec
Новичок
Джуниор
 
Регистрация: 05.09.2013
Сообщений: 3
По умолчанию

Hugo121
Есть список различных предметов (лист Предметы): оружие (для ближнего боя и дальнего боя), броня, кирки, лопаты и так далее. У некоторых из этих предметов есть прочность, которую я задаю в листе Прочность. У некоторых из этих предметов есть урон, который я задаю в листе Урон.

Чтобы рассчитать эффективность урона (в листе Урон), мне нужно знать параметр прочности, который я беру по ссылке из листа Прочность. Так вот, изменяя прочность, я вижу изменение эффективности урона, но чтобы изменить прочность, мне приходится переходить на другой лист, что очень неудобно.

Это один из примеров. Можно, конечно, все-все параметры скинуть на один лист, и там же расположить все формулы для расчётов, но это тоже будет неудобно. А так как предметы разные, то и разных параметров будет много.
chernozemec вне форума Ответить с цитированием
Старый 05.09.2013, 13:59   #4
Hugo121
Старожил
 
Регистрация: 11.05.2010
Сообщений: 5,170
По умолчанию

И вот как "физически" Вы собираетесь изменять данные одного листа из другого?
Расположите просто их рядом в одном окне и изменяйте
Или можно вывести форму с данными нужного листа, где их и менять.
Но писать всё это - на любителя с кучей лишнего времени...
webmoney: E265281470651 Z422237915069 R418926282008
Hugo121 вне форума Ответить с цитированием
Старый 05.09.2013, 14:39   #5
chernozemec
Новичок
Джуниор
 
Регистрация: 05.09.2013
Сообщений: 3
По умолчанию

Цитата:
Сообщение от Hugo121 Посмотреть сообщение
И вот как "физически" Вы собираетесь изменять данные одного листа из другого?
Допустим, где-нибудь на вкладке Главная есть опция Менять значение по ссылке. Включаешь его и меняешь значение прямо в ячейки, а сверху отображается ссылка.

Цитата:
Сообщение от Hugo121 Посмотреть сообщение
Расположите просто их рядом в одном окне и изменяйте
Пожалуй, так и сделаю
chernozemec в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ц



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Найти значение на другом листе и подставить значение следующей ячейки ElenaNTro Microsoft Office Excel 12 11.02.2019 12:44
работа на одном листе с данными из LISTBOX, данные на другом листе konstantin1990 Microsoft Office Excel 3 22.07.2013 15:15
Как просуммировать ячейки в которых значение более трех и значение болеетрех ячеек подряд? maruk Microsoft Office Excel 9 30.04.2011 00:07
Изменить значение ячейки на залоченом листе zavhoz Microsoft Office Excel 3 31.03.2009 09:50
ячейка на одном листе, в которую необходимо подставлять данные из столбца, находящегося на другом листе Ирина Водолагина Microsoft Office Excel 4 04.03.2009 23:38